1. Understanding Your Car’s Language: The Mini Bluetooth OBD Car Diagnostic Scanner

A mini Bluetooth OBD (On-Board Diagnostics) car diagnostic scanner is a compact device that plugs into your car’s OBD port, typically located under the dashboard. These scanners communicate with your car’s computer system, retrieving data about various parameters like engine performance, sensor readings, and diagnostic trouble codes (DTCs). The “mini” and “Bluetooth” aspects highlight their portability and wireless connectivity to your smartphone or tablet via a dedicated app.

2. Unlocking Your Car’s Secrets: How Mini Bluetooth OBD Scanners Work

Modern vehicles are equipped with an On-Board Diagnostic (OBD) system that monitors the performance of various engine and emissions-related components. When the system detects an issue, it stores a Diagnostic Trouble Code (DTC) in the car’s computer. A mini Bluetooth OBD scanner acts as a translator, allowing you to access this information using your smartphone or tablet.

2.1. The Diagnostic Process

  1. Plugging In: Connect the scanner to your car’s OBD2 port.
  2. Pairing: Establish a Bluetooth connection between the scanner and your smartphone/tablet.
  3. App Launch: Open the OBD2 app on your device.
  4. Data Retrieval: The app communicates with the scanner, pulling data from your car’s computer.
  5. Interpretation: The app displays real-time data, DTCs, and other diagnostic information in an easy-to-understand format.

2.2. What Can You Learn?

  • Diagnostic Trouble Codes (DTCs): These codes pinpoint specific problems within your car’s systems.
  • Real-Time Data: Monitor engine parameters like RPM, coolant temperature, and fuel pressure.
  • Freeze Frame Data: See the data recorded at the moment a DTC was triggered.
  • Vehicle Identification Number (VIN): Verify your car’s identity.
  • Readiness Monitors: Check if your car is ready for emissions testing.

2.3. A Note on Limitations

While mini Bluetooth OBD scanners are powerful tools, they have limitations. They primarily focus on engine and emissions-related issues. Problems with the ABS, airbag, or other systems might require a more advanced scan tool.

5. Decoding the Data: Understanding Diagnostic Trouble Codes (DTCs)

Diagnostic Trouble Codes (DTCs) are the language your car uses to tell you something is wrong. Understanding these codes is essential for effective troubleshooting.

5.1. DTC Structure

DTCs are five-character codes that follow a specific format:

  • First Character: Indicates the system (P= Powertrain, B= Body, C= Chassis, U= Network).
  • Second Character: Indicates whether the code is generic (0) or manufacturer-specific (1).
  • Third Character: Indicates the specific subsystem (e.g., fuel system, ignition system).
  • Fourth and Fifth Characters: Specify the particular fault.

5.2. Common DTC Examples

  • P0300: Random/Multiple Cylinder Misfire Detected.
  • P0171: System Too Lean (Bank 1).
  • P0420: Catalyst System Efficiency Below Threshold (Bank 1).

5.4. Important Considerations

A DTC indicates a problem, but it doesn’t always pinpoint the exact cause. Further diagnosis may be required to identify the root cause of the issue.

6. Beyond the Basics: Advanced Features of Mini Bluetooth OBD Scanners

While basic mini Bluetooth OBD scanners excel at reading and clearing DTCs, some offer advanced features that can significantly enhance your diagnostic capabilities.

6.1. Key Advanced Features

  • Bidirectional Control: This allows you to send commands to your car’s computer to test specific components (e.g., turning on a fuel pump, activating an EGR valve).
  • Advanced System Diagnostics: Access to diagnostics for systems beyond the engine and emissions (e.g., ABS, SRS, transmission).
  • Special Functions: Perform specific procedures like service resets (oil change, TPMS), electronic parking brake (EPB) release, and throttle position sensor (TPS) relearn.
  • O2 Sensor Testing: Monitor the performance of your oxygen sensors.
  • EVAP System Testing: Check for leaks in your evaporative emissions control system.
  • Data Logging: Record and analyze real-time data for in-depth diagnostics.

6.2. Who Needs Advanced Features?

  • Experienced DIYers: Mechanics who want to perform more comprehensive diagnostics.
  • Enthusiasts: Those who enjoy tuning and modifying their cars.
  • Small Repair Shops: Shops seeking a cost-effective diagnostic solution.

6.3. A Word of Caution

Advanced features require a deeper understanding of automotive systems. Incorrectly using bidirectional controls or special functions can potentially damage your car.

7. Mini Bluetooth OBD Scanner vs. Dedicated Scan Tools

Mini Bluetooth OBD scanners offer a convenient and affordable entry point into vehicle diagnostics. However, dedicated scan tools provide a more comprehensive and robust solution for professional mechanics.

7.1. Key Differences

Feature Mini Bluetooth OBD Scanner Dedicated Scan Tool
Price Lower Higher
Portability Very Portable Portable
Functionality Basic to Advanced (depending on the scanner and app) Comprehensive
Vehicle Coverage Generally good, but may vary Typically wider coverage
User Interface Relies on smartphone/tablet app Dedicated screen and interface
Durability Less durable More durable
Updates App updates dependent on developer Regular software updates from manufacturer
Bidirectional control Limited bidirectional support for some Full bidirectional support for most

7.2. When to Choose a Dedicated Scan Tool

  • Professional Use: For frequent and comprehensive diagnostics.
  • Extensive Vehicle Coverage: When working on a wide variety of vehicles.
  • Advanced Features: When requiring bidirectional control, special functions, and advanced system diagnostics on a regular basis.
  • Reliability and Durability: For a robust tool that can withstand the rigors of a repair shop environment.

10.1. Will a mini Bluetooth OBD scanner work on my car?
Most cars manufactured after 1996 are OBD2 compliant. Check your car’s owner’s manual or consult a mechanic to confirm.

10.2. What is the range of a Bluetooth OBD scanner?
Typically around 30 feet (10 meters), but it can vary depending on the scanner and your environment.

10.3. Can a mini Bluetooth OBD scanner damage my car?
When used correctly, a mini Bluetooth OBD scanner will not damage your car. However, using advanced features improperly could potentially cause problems.

10.4. Do I need to be a mechanic to use a mini Bluetooth OBD scanner?
No, many scanners and apps are designed for the average car owner. However, understanding basic automotive knowledge is helpful.

10.5. Can I use a mini Bluetooth OBD scanner to pass an emissions test?
No, a mini Bluetooth OBD scanner cannot guarantee that your car will pass an emissions test. However, it can help you identify and address potential problems that could cause your car to fail.
